Vitamin infusions in the Czech Republic typically cost from $100 to $300. Final prices depend on the specific vitamin cocktail, clinic location, and additional medical consultations. In the US, similar procedures cost around $400 on average. Patients save around 50% compared to the US. Sessions usually include a baseline medical check and the intravenous drip administration.
- NAD+ therapy: $400 to $700 for cellular regeneration and anti-aging.
- High-dose vitamin C: Often ranges between $70 and $250 for immune system support.
- Specialized wellness drips: Immune or energy boosts typically add 50-60% to basic infusion costs.
- Multi-session packages: Booking three or more sessions often reduces the price per drip.
- Major medical hubs: Primary centers for these treatments include Prague and Brno.
